25.If your car begins to slide on snow and ice, what action should you take?

63%
Correct Incorrect If your car's wheels are slipping on snow, indicating a loss of traction, applying the brakes forcefully will not help regain traction; it will only prolong the slide. To regain traction, turn the steering wheel and lightly tap the accelerator. Once you sense the tires gripping the road again, you can maneuver your vehicle to safety.
